What the book is doing
This book provides an authoritative and comprehensive introduction to Bitcoin and the broader field of cryptocurrency technologies. It demystifies the underlying mechanics of digital currency, explaining concepts like decentralization, mining, and the blockchain in detail. Targeting a diverse audience from students to developers and entrepreneurs, the text covers the historical context, practical implementation, security considerations, and the socio-political implications of these revolutionary technologies. It serves as a foundational resource for understanding the principles and future trajectory of digital money in the internet age, offering both conceptual and practical insights.
Key Themes
Decentralization
The foundational principle of Bitcoin and other cryptocurrencies, emphasizing the elimination of central authorities and intermediaries. The book meticulously explains how this is achieved through distributed consensus mechanisms (like Proof-of-Work), peer-to-peer networking, and cryptographic proofs, contrasting it with traditional centralized financial and data systems.
Security and Cryptography
The book thoroughly details how cryptographic primitives (hash functions, digital signatures, public-key cryptography) are used to secure transactions, link blocks immutably, and ensure the overall integrity and authenticity of the blockchain. It also covers network security, potential attack vectors (e.g., 51% attacks, Sybil attacks), and defensive measures inherent in the protocol design.
“Bitcoin achieves decentralization through a peer-to-peer network, a distributed ledger (the blockchain), and a consensus mechanism (Proof-of-Work).”
